| What exists | One of the strongest applied manufacturing research bases in Europe, covering machining, materials, nuclear manufacturing and factory-scale process development, working directly with industrial customers. | The largest manufacturing base in the UK by employment, automotive and electrification engineering, rail and mobility research, and a young, large working-age population. | Semiconductor and processor design, quantum engineering, robotics and autonomous systems, aerospace and composites, and a creative and screen economy of national significance. |
| What's missing · UKIZ interpretation | Domestic demand. World-class process capability is often demonstrated for overseas primes, and local SMEs lack the capital to adopt what is proven a mile away. | Ownership of the value in electrified vehicles: battery, power electronics and software increasingly sit outside the region and outside the UK. Innovation-active SME supply chains are under-capitalised. | Fabrication and volume production capacity to match the design strength, and hardware-friendly capital. Companies scale by moving production abroad. |
| What could connect · UKIZ interpretation | Applied manufacturing research connected to domestic customers — energy, defence, mobility and medical technology — with procurement used as the connector rather than grants. | Midlands manufacturing paired with battery and power electronics research, North East battery production and Coventry testing capability as a single electrification value chain. | Bristol design capability connected to South Wales compound semiconductor fabrication and to composites and aerospace manufacturing — a western technology corridor with a complete chain. |
| UKIZ relevance | The research is world class; the domestic customer base for what it produces is thinner than it should be. The proposed Midlands and Teesside & Humber missions both depend on this capability. | The region's transition depends on owning the new value in a vehicle rather than assembling someone else's. The proposed Midlands zone focuses on batteries, power electronics and software. | Bristol's design and robotics capability has historically been acquired rather than scaled. The proposed zone concentrates on the capital and customer connections that let companies stay independent. |
